Dedicated to the celebration of creativity and the written word, Fiction Beer Company serves as a safe space for lovers of literature to get together and bond over books and beer. They have won awards for their delicious creations that they call “Liquid Literature” at the Great American Beer Festival and the World Beer Cup and encourage anyone interested to give their beers a try. Each beer is inspired by a different work of fiction so browse through their menu to see if you can find one based off of your favorite read!
